Coming soon. The US Navy has flown F/A-18E's as remotely piloted fighters. They have a program called ATARI just for this, and have been testing it for years. DARPA has ACE and Alpha Dogfight to produce an AI for fighters, and it can BTFO F-16 instructor pilots in simulations 4-0. They've also been flying QF series fighters as target drones for decades, but not in combat, just for training pilots and missile defense systems.
